Originally Posted by thatsthatmattressman
The list is here if anyone needs it: https://ahmobileapp.azureedge.net/le...estaurants.pdf

I love the idea of this program but I wish it was not linked to a specific credit card ..just another thing you need to remember when booking/paying etc. It should just be linked to your Loyalty account.
I am in the same boat.

I also hope that the list with a few hotels is only the beginning, otherweise this is a joke. Additionally the requirement of using a specific credit card is in some cases a problem.

Cathay Pacific's Asia Miles Programm let you earn miles for dining which usually works by simply giving them the number of your Asia Miles Account. Used this in Hong Kong, Taipei, Singapore in the past without problems. I do not see the necessity, why ALL uses this very complicated way.

Originally Posted by chistery
See point 7.3 for details and a link to a map to where you can earn points when dining.

https://all.accor.com/loyalty-progra...ditions-en.pdf
thanks

so this would mean only reward points, no status points and only 1 point per Euro spent instead of 2.2 points as at most brands for accommodation...not a good investment then
